France vs England: Third-Place Playoff in Miami

July 18, 2026 Lucas Fernandez – World Editor World

France and England are set to face off in Miami this Saturday for a third-place play-off following their respective exits in the tournament semi-finals. While the match serves as a final appearance for French manager Didier Deschamps, the fixture highlights ongoing tactical transitions for both national programs as they recalibrate for future international cycles.

Tactical Shifts and the Departure of Didier Deschamps

The upcoming match in Miami carries significant weight for the French Football Federation (FFF) as it marks the conclusion of the Didier Deschamps era. Deschamps, who has led the national team since 2012, has faced mounting pressure regarding his tactical rigidity and reliance on established veterans. This final match provides a platform for younger talents to demonstrate their viability in a post-Deschamps landscape.

According to reports from the French Football Federation, the focus has shifted toward integrating more dynamic offensive players. Kylian Mbappé and Bradley Barcola have emerged as the primary catalysts for this transition. Their recent performances suggest a move away from the cautious, defensive-heavy structure that defined France’s earlier tournament matches. England’s Search for Consistency Under Pressure

England’s path to the third-place play-off has been marked by inconsistency, drawing criticism from domestic pundits regarding the utilization of their attacking depth. The team’s performance in the semi-finals exposed vulnerabilities in midfield transition, a recurring issue that the Football Association (FA) has been tasked with addressing. Data from The Football Association indicates that while possession statistics remain high, the efficiency of converting that possession into high-quality shots remains below the threshold of elite international contenders.
